166 Field descriptions WAN/ISP field descriptions PPPoE tab field descriptions Use the PPPoE tab to configure the security gateway to connect to the Internet with an account that uses PPPoE for authentication. Table C-12 PPPoE tab field descriptions Section Field Description Model 320: Sessions WAN Port (Model Select the WAN port for which you are 360/360R) configuring PPPoE. Model 360: WAN Session Port and Sessions Lets you configure how the WAN port uses PPPoE. To configure a single-session PPPoE account, click Session 1, and then click Select. To configure a multi-session PPPoE account, select the session to configure, and then click Select. Connection Connect on Demand Lets the security gateway create a connection to the PPPoE account only when an internal user makes a request, such as browsing to a Web page. This field, combined with Idle Time-out, is useful if your ISP charges are on a per-usage time basis. Idle Time-out Number of minutes that the connection can remain idle (unused) before disconnecting. Type 0 to keep the connection always on and to prevent the security gateway from disconnecting. If the value is more than 0, check the Connect on Demand check box to reconnect automatically when needed. When combined with Connect on Demand, the connection to your ISP is only connected when a client is using it. Static IP Address If you received a static IP address for your PPPoE account from your ISP, type it here.
